Espon PowerLite 705HD… Un nouveau projecteur All-inOne

Le 705HD est un autre projecteur 3LCD HD (720p) Tout-En-Un, et il nous vient de chez Epson PowerLite… Pour ce nouveau modèle, le constructeur Japonais nous propose un rapport de contraste de 3000:1, une luminosité de 2500 Lumens, des ports HDMI, S-Video et USB 2.0, une résolution en 720p, une lampe E-TORL, et prend en charge les formats DivX, Dolby, DTS, ainsi que DVD via son lecteur DVD intégré…

LONG BEACH, Calif., Sept. 17 — Bringing affordable, big-screen home entertainment to households across the country, Epson today announced the new Epson PowerLite(R) Home Cinema 705HD. Available for $749.99, the Home Cinema 705HD joins Epson’s award-winning line of 3LCD(TM) home theater projectors, providing families and first-time home theater enthusiasts with a versatile, high-quality 720p high-definition solution for a range of options — from movies and gaming, to broadcast TV and sports, to videos and music with an Apple(R) iPod.

The Home Cinema 705HD is designed to make home entertainment simple and enjoyable, and comes with a variety of consumer-friendly features and performance benefits for enjoying the big screen at home. The projector boasts 2,500 lumens of color and white light output(i) to accommodate movie viewing or game playing in different environments — even daytime. It also features four pre-set color modes optimized for video, as well as HDMI connectivity and a USB 2.0 connection for sharing photos and slideshows. Featuring Epson’s three-chip 3LCD technology and exclusive energy efficient E-TORL(R) lamp, the Home Cinema 705HD delivers bright, movie theater-like images and video with amazing detail and no possibility of color break-up or “rainbow effect.”

“Whether you’re watching your favorite movie with that special someone, or gathering family and friends to cheer on the home town team for the big game, there’s nothing like the visual impact of viewing high-definition output on a 120-inch screen at home,” said Marge Ang, senior product manager, Epson America. “The Home Cinema 705HD offers that experience to even more consumers with an affordable, easy-to-use, high-quality solution.”

More About the Home Cinema 705HD
The Home Cinema 705HD features a sleek, white, compact design that offers a range of options and performance, expanding its versatility for home entertainment needs:
•3LCD Quality and Reliability – 3LCD technology for incredible color, amazing detail and road-tested reliability with no possibility of color break-up or “rainbow effect”
•Increased Brightness – Movie theater-like images with 2,500 lumens of white and color light output for brightness levels that are among the highest in this home theater category
•Big Screen Performance – Widescreen capability with 720p performance
•Easy Set-up and Installation – Epson Universal Mount and 1.2x optical zoom and Instant On, Instant Off(R) technology allows for no waiting time to start or shut-down projector
•Versatile Connectivity – Component Video, S-Video, HDMI, and USB Type A digital connections to share photos and slideshows
•E-TORL(R) (Epson Twin Optics Reflection Lamp): Provides optimum light uniformity and increased light output for screen sizes larger than ten feet with exclusive 200 watt high efficiency design; uses less energy for up to 5,000 hours of lamp life(ii)
